October 6, 2022: There is a data gap from 2022-08-31T13:48 through 2022-09-02T14:32. The LET-ahead instrument was operational but not in science mode during this period. April 3, 2013: Important Update: Due to incorrect calculation of instrument livetimes in ground data processing, LET intensities at the peak of the July 23 2012 event were inaccurate. LET intensities during other periods of high peritcle intensities were also inaccurate to a lesser extent. We have corrected the livetime calculation, and a new version of the data has been released - Version 11. April 16, 2012 The 15-21 MeV/nuc Carbon bin is not valid during high-rate periods (periods when the LET dynamic-threshold stats is >0). It is therefore set to "Fill data" for these periods. The instrument thresholds are higher during these periods, and particles in this species-energy bin fall below the raised thresholds in some cases. April 16, 2012 The total-energy calculation for particles that penetrate the instrument to Range 4 was found to be implemented incorrectly. The LET instruments on Ahead and Behind have been patched to correct the error. LET Ahead was patched on April 16, 2012. LET Behind was patched on April 18, 2012. Prior to these dates, the following species-energy bands are invalid. The LET data prior to the above patch dates are now reprocessed to replace the data in these bins with "FILL data". H: 12 - 15 * 4He: 12 - 15 C: 21 - 27 * C: 27 - 33 * N: 21 - 27 N: 27 - 33 * O: 27 - 33 * Ne: 27 - 33 * Ne: 33 - 40 * Mg: 33 - 40 * Mg: 40 - 52 * Si: 33 - 40 Si: 40 - 52 * Fe: 40 - 52 Fe: 52 - 70 * Note: the species-energy bands marked with "*" above were already suppressed in the Public data, for other reasons. So, this issue actually affects only 4 bands. October 14, 2011 The LET instruments on Ahead and Behind have been patched to correct the instrument response when the instrument is in its "dynamic thresholds" mode during high rate periods. LET Behind was patched on October 11, 2011 LET Ahead was patched on October 14, 2011. After these dates, the energy-bands for "heavies" that were invalid during high-rate periods are now usable and are no longer being excluded from public release. September 8, 2011 Due to unexpected changes in the LET instrument response when the instrument is in its "dynamic thresholds" mode during high rate periods, we have replaced with "FILL data" the data a subset of the energy-bands for for C, N, O, Ne, Na, Mg, AL, and Si, during high-rate periods (approximately when 1.8-3.6 MeV proton intensities exceeed ~150 counts/(cm^2 sr s MeV)). We expect to upload a flight-software fix for this issue soon. See Nov 11, 2010 note for more details of the issue. November 22, 2010 We made some changes to the species represented in the LET sectored rates. After Nov 22, 2010, the sectored rates are assigned as follows: 0 - 15: H 4-6 MeV/nuc 15 - 31: H 1.8-3.6 32 - 47: 4He 4-6 48 - 63: 4He 6-12 64 - 79: CNO 4-6 80 - 95: CNO 6-12 96 - 111: NeMgSi 4-6 112 - 127: NeMgSi 6-12 128 - 143: Fe 4-12 144 - 159: H 6-10 Prior to Nov 22, the rates were: 0 - 15: H 4-6 MeV/nuc 15 - 31: 3He 4-6 32 - 47: 4He 4-6 48 - 63: 4He 6-12 64 - 79: CNO 4-6 80 - 95: CNO 6-12 96 - 111: NeMgSi 4-6 112 - 127: NeMgSi 6-12 128 - 143: Fe 4-6 144 - 159: Fe 6-12 November 11, 2010 Recently we have discovered some unexpected changes in the LET instrument response when the instrument is in its "dynamic thresholds" mode during high rate periods. During such periods, calibration shifts have been found that cause some counts for some elements to be mislabeled as the neighboring elements. At present, only ~4-10 MeV/nuc C, N, O, and Ne on the Behind spacecraft have been affected, and only during two time intervals during the SEP events of 2-3 August 2010 (day of year 214 and 215). Rates for these elements are inaccurate by perhaps as much as a factor of ~2 from approximately 6:41 through 14:44 on day 214 and again from 4:29 through 9:07 on day 215 of 2010. Until we can develop and implement commands to fix the problem (which we are working on), these errors will also recur during any similar high rate periods (approximately when 1.8-3.6 MeV proton intensities exceed ~150 counts/(cm^2 sr s MeV)) on both spacecraft in the future. Note that this problem does NOT affect the data during the large SEP events of December 2006 since the instruments were in a different mode at that time. March 20, 2008 The geometry factors used to calculate intensities are under review. A new version of the LET Level 1 data will be released at some point in the future, using new geometry factors. The resulting changes from the current version will be on the order of 5%, or less. Sept 4 2007 LET Level 1 software version 09. Updated sectored geometry factors. July 31, 2007 LET Level 1 software version 08. First public data release. See http://www.srl.caltech.edu/STEREO/docs/LET_Level1.html for more LET Level 1 documentation. For the Public data set, we are currently flagging as bad the He data prior to March 29 2007, and the 3He data after March 29 2007. In addition, the following species/energy-bin channels are also flagged as bad in Public data set: All Protons prior to the March 29 software uploads. Protons below 4 MeV after the March 29 software uploads. All 3He, for all time periods. All 4He prior to the March 29 software uploads. Fe below 5 MeV prior to the March 29 software uploads. Fe below 4 MeV after the March 29 software uploads. One or two energy-bins at the low and/or high ends for many species. June 21 2007 LET Level 1 software version 08. Added sectored data files. June 14 2007 LET Level 1 software version 08. This version includes the following changes from the previous version: Added, Na, Al, S, Ar, Ca, Ni to output data files. Added elemental helium. After March 29, 2007, (at slightly different times on each spececraft) events identified as 3He onboard are treated like 4He for energy-binning (a mass-number equal to 4 is used). This allows the 3He and 4He boxes to be combined on the ground to obtain elemental helium (He) intensities. For data prior to the March 29 software uploads, the He data are FILL (-9999.9). For data after the March 29 software uploads, the 3He data are FILL. Improved software for reading in time-dependent factors files, and created new factors files for some time periods in Nov and Dec 2006 when the instruments were in funny states. Added capability to flag each species/energy-bin channel as either "good" or "bad" for any time period. Bad channels are set to FILL.
